About the Role
We are seeking a Senior Program Manager for Enterprise Platforms to lead strategic, high-visibility initiatives that optimize and integrate RapidScale's business systems. This role requires a strong, enterprise-minded program leader who can oversee multiple complex initiatives across IT, operations, and customer experience while ensuring platform alignment and business value.
The ideal candidate brings experience managing large-scale enterprise programs, leading cross-functional teams, and driving transformation across systems such as ServiceNow, Salesforce, and Jira. This is a Raleigh-based role that will partner closely with business and technology stakeholders across the organization.
Key Responsibilities• Program Leadership: Own the delivery of multiple concurrent enterprise platform initiatives, ensuring alignment with business strategy and measurable outcomes.• Enterprise Systems Integration: Oversee cross-platform initiatives that improve scalability, efficiency, and user experience across Salesforce, ServiceNow, Jira, and related systems.•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with IT, engineering, operations, and customer success teams to translate business requirements into executable programs.• Strategic Planning and Governance: Establish program frameworks, timelines, budgets, and performance metrics, managing dependencies across business units.• Change Management: Lead communications, adoption, and training efforts to ensure seamless transitions during platform rollouts and upgrades.• Continuous Improvement: Identify process inefficiencies and lead automation or workflow optimization efforts that enhance enterprise performance.• Metrics and Reporting: Track KPIs, budget adherence, and ROI for enterprise initiatives, presenting results and recommendations to senior leadership.
Minimum Qualifications• Bachelor's degree in a related field and six or more years of program or project management experience in enterprise IT, cloud, or systems environments. The right candidate could also have a different combination, such as a master's degree and 4 years' experience; a Ph.D. and 1 year of experience; or 10 years' experience in a related field.• Proven ability to lead complex, multi-stakeholder initiatives from strategy through execution.• Strong understanding of enterprise platforms and integration principles, including CRM, ITSM, automation, and workflow.• Expertise in Agile and Waterfall methodologies and program-level governance.
Preferred Qualifications• Experience with ServiceNow, Salesforce, Jira, or other major enterprise systems.• Certifications such as PMP, ITIL, or Agile/Scrum Master.• Hands-on experience leading platform transformation programs or integrations in managed services or enterprise technology settings.• ServiceNow certifications (CSA, ITSM, CSM, or SPM Implementer) a plus.

Compensation:
Compensation includes a base salary of $99,000.00 - $165,000.00. The base salary may vary within the anticipated base pay range based on factors such as the ultimate location of the position and the selected candidate's knowledge, skills, and abilities. Position may be eligible for additional compensation that may include an incentive program.
Benefits:
The Company offers eligible employees the flexibility to take as much vacation with pay as they deem consistent with their duties, the company's needs, and its obligations; seven paid holidays throughout the calendar year; and up to 160 hours of paid wellness annually for their own wellness or that of family members. Employees are also eligible for additional paid time off in the form of bereavement leave, time off to vote, jury duty leave, volunteer time off, military leave, and parental leave.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ene
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.
Key Facts About Boston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
-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
